DESCRIPTION:Join us for an afternoon of barbecue, family fun, kayak rides/rentals, and 
 live music from Captain Mike and the SeaWeeds as we celebrate the Tuolumne 
 River – the source of Bay Area drinking water for 2.4 million people.  
 Aquatic Park, San Francisco’s only downtown beach with a protected cove 
 for swimming and boating, offers spectacular views of Alcatraz, Coit Tower, 
 and the Golden Gate Bridge.\n\nThis celebration will mark the conclusion of 
 the Tuolumne River Trust's three-week Paddle to the Sea festival, in which 
 paddlers have boated the entire Tuolumne River, from its headwaters in the 
 Yosemite Valley to the San Francisco Bay and the Pacific Ocean.  Join us in 
 Aquatic Park to welcome the paddlers who have come all the way from the 
 headwaters to the Bay.\n\nLearn more about this incredible river, celebrate 
 its 25th anniversary as a Wild and Scenic River, and build support for 
 better stewardship of the River for fish, wildlife, and 
 recreation.\n\nAdmission is free.\n\nSponsored by the Tuolumne River
